Email notifications for new followers were recently added to the ActivityPub plugin:
Automattic/wordpress-activitypub#1068

This is nice, but in practice that means that we now receive 2 emails for each new follower:

image

It would be nice if the plugins could play well with each other, and only send out a single email.
